Folk remedies for maintaining the health of the body do not lose their popularity. So, the North American Indians used the roots of Echinacea as a wound healing agent many centuries ago. Now the echinacea plant is used as a natural immunomodulator that increases the body's resistance at a general and local level.
Europeans began to use echinacea to stimulate immunity for colds. The most popular type of plant for prevention is Echinacea purpurea. It is from it that extracts are made for immunomodulatory supplements.
